T. ADAMSON is an Texas-raised writer and theater artist of Anglo/Mexican ancestry. His works have been performed in Colorado, California, Texas, Ohio, Nebraska, DC, Australia, Canada, and all over New York. Favorites include No Nothing (Great Plains Theater Commons), Usus (Clubbed Thumb Winterworks), The Straights (JACK, BAPF finalist), Endless Summer (Hunter College), Mermaiden; Or, The Monogamy (Spring Street Social Society), Gun City (Dixon Place), and House & Variations: A Naturalistic Family Drama (Dixon Place's HOT! Festival).

T. is an alumnus of Fresh Ground Pepper NYC’s Playground Playgroup, Exquisite Corpse Company's Fall Writers' Lab, and Clubbed Thumb's Early Career Writers' Group. Irv Zarkower Award, Rita and Burton Goldberg Playwriting Prize, Falco/Steinman Commission from Playwrights Horizons, Paula Vogel Playwriting Award from Vineyard Theatre.

An avid record collector, board-game enthusiast, etc. Now living in NYC.

MFA: Hunter College. BFA: NYU Tisch.

Plays

  • The Natural Horse
    The Kareninas, a family of ex-Soviet immigrants, struggle to keep their familial relations intact after their eldest daughter, Masha, adopts a feral horse named Goodboy and brings him to live inside their comfortable suburban home.
  • The Straights
    Two twenty-something bffs are setting sail on a drug-fueled millennial cross-country road trip when they impulsively decide to pick up a teenage hitchhiker fleeing an oppressive Christian-fundamentalist household. Together the three of them will travel through the heart of the heart-hardened country.
  • Endless Summer
    A history/memory play set in the summer of 2016. Two young men find their friendship strained when one brings his younger girlfriend along to sublet the other's cramped Bushwick apartment.
  • Usus
    1318, Avignon. Something's amok with our pope. Six Franciscan friars struggle to solve the problem of a Catholic Church devoted to the unjust and un-Christian accumulation of wealth.
